bool NPlugin_001_send(const NotificationSettingsStruct& notificationsettings, const String& aSub, String& aMesg)
{
// String& aDomain , String aTo, String aFrom, String aSub, String aMesg, String aHost, int aPort)
bool myStatus = false;
// Use WiFiClient class to create TCP connections
WiFiClient client;
client.setTimeout(CONTROLLER_CLIENTTIMEOUT_DFLT);
String aHost = notificationsettings.Server;
if (loglevelActiveFor(LOG_LEVEL_DEBUG))
addLog(LOG_LEVEL_DEBUG, String(F("EMAIL: Connecting to ")) + aHost + notificationsettings.Port);
if (!connectClient(client, aHost.c_str(), notificationsettings.Port, CONTROLLER_CLIENTTIMEOUT_DFLT)) {
if (loglevelActiveFor(LOG_LEVEL_ERROR))
addLog(LOG_LEVEL_ERROR, String(F("EMAIL: Error connecting to ")) + aHost + notificationsettings.Port);
myStatus = false;
}else {
String mailheader = F(
"From: $nodename <$emailfrom>\r\n"
"To: $ato\r\n"
"Subject: $subject\r\n"
"Reply-To: $nodename <$emailfrom>\r\n"
"MIME-VERSION: 1.0\r\n"
"Content-type: text/html; charset=UTF-8\r\n"
"X-Mailer: EspEasy v$espeasyversion\r\n\r\n"
);
String email_address = notificationsettings.Sender;
int pos_less = email_address.indexOf('<');
if (pos_less == -1) {
// No email address markup
mailheader.replace(F("$nodename"), Settings.getHostname());
mailheader.replace(F("$emailfrom"), notificationsettings.Sender);
} else {
String senderName = email_address.substring(0, pos_less);
senderName.replace(F("\""), EMPTY_STRING); // Remove quotes
String address = email_address.substring(pos_less + 1);
address.replace(F("<"), EMPTY_STRING);
address.replace(F(">"), EMPTY_STRING);
address.trim();
senderName.trim();
mailheader.replace(F("$nodename"), senderName);
mailheader.replace(F("$emailfrom"), address);
}
mailheader.replace(F("$nodename"), Settings.getHostname());
mailheader.replace(F("$emailfrom"), notificationsettings.Sender);
mailheader.replace(F("$ato"), notificationsettings.Receiver);
mailheader.replace(F("$subject"), aSub);
mailheader.replace(F("$espeasyversion"), String(BUILD));
aMesg.replace(F("\r"), F("<br/>")); // re-write line breaks for Content-type: text/html
// Wait for Client to Start Sending
// The MTA Exchange
while (true) {
if (!NPlugin_001_MTA(client, EMPTY_STRING, F("220 "))) break;
if (!NPlugin_001_MTA(client, String(F("EHLO ")) + notificationsettings.Domain, F("250 "))) break;
if (!NPlugin_001_Auth(client, notificationsettings.User, notificationsettings.Pass)) break;
if (!NPlugin_001_MTA(client, String(F("MAIL FROM:<")) + notificationsettings.Sender + ">", F("250 "))) break;
bool nextAddressAvailable = true;
int i = 0;
String emailTo;
if (!getNextMailAddress(notificationsettings.Receiver, emailTo, i)) {
addLog(LOG_LEVEL_ERROR, F("Email: No recipient given"));
break;
}
while (nextAddressAvailable) {
if (loglevelActiveFor(LOG_LEVEL_INFO)) {
String log = F("Email: To ");
log += emailTo;
addLogMove(LOG_LEVEL_INFO, log);
}
if (!NPlugin_001_MTA(client, String(F("RCPT TO:<")) + emailTo + ">", F("250 "))) break;
++i;
nextAddressAvailable = getNextMailAddress(notificationsettings.Receiver, emailTo, i);
}
if (!NPlugin_001_MTA(client, F("DATA"), F("354 "))) break;
if (!NPlugin_001_MTA(client, mailheader + aMesg + F("\r\n.\r\n"), F("250 "))) break;
myStatus = true;
break;
}
client.flush();
client.stop();
if (myStatus == true) {
addLog(LOG_LEVEL_INFO, F("EMAIL: Connection Closed Successfully"));
}else {
if (loglevelActiveFor(LOG_LEVEL_ERROR)) {
String log = F("EMAIL: Connection Closed With Error. Used header: ");
log += mailheader;
addLogMove(LOG_LEVEL_ERROR, log);
}
}
}
return myStatus;
}
bool NPlugin_001_Auth(WiFiClient& client, const String& user, const String& pass)
{
if (user.isEmpty() || pass.isEmpty()) {
// No user/password given.
return true;
}
if (!NPlugin_001_MTA(client, String(F("AUTH LOGIN")), F("334 "))) return false;
base64 encoder;
String auth;
auth = encoder.encode(user);
if (!NPlugin_001_MTA(client, auth, F("334 "))) return false;
auth = encoder.encode(pass);
if (!NPlugin_001_MTA(client, auth, F("235 "))) return false;
return true;
}
